The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Richard Cookson, born in 1807 in Lytham, Lancashire, consisted of 7 members. Richard was the head of the household, married to Mary Cookson, born in 1828 in Bispham, Lancashire, England. They had 3 children; Alice (born 1856 in Lytham, Lancashire, England), Isabella (born 1860 in Lytham, Lancashire, England) and Margaret (born 1862 in Lytham, Lancashire, England).
During the period, also present in the household were Richard's Niece, Eleanor (born 1839 in Sutton, Lancashire, England) and Richard's Boarder, Lawrence (born 1799 in Kirkham, Lancashire, England).
